Introducing new features for Service Providers
We have completed this work by virtue of two new settings in the settings table (LIBRARY_SIZE_LIMIT_KB & MONTHLY_XMDS_TRANSFER_LIMIT_KB) – these are not available through the user interface.
If no limits are entered, everything continues to work as before… however once a limit is entered Xibo will start validating against these limits, and when they are exceeded will prevent the upload of new media / updates to clients.
A visual queue is provided on the settings page. In the future we will extend this to also include a bandwidth chart, and some metrics on the dashboard.
